Clydesdale Road - B32 1DP
Key Postcode Insights
B32 1DP is a residential postcode situated on Clydesdale Road, Quinton, Birmingham, B32 with 24 addresses.
It ranks as the 383rd largest and 659th most expensive of the 722 postcodes in the B32 area. The most common property type is a early-century house built between 1912 and 1935.
The postcode contains a total of 24 properties: 24 houses.

Sales Market Trends
The last sale in B32 1DP sold for £275,000 on 25th February 2025. Since then prices are down an average of 1.8%.
The current average value in the postcode is £338,351.
The B32 1DP Sales Market has increased by 51.3% over the last 10 years.
| Period | Year on Year | Average Price |
|---|---|---|
| June 2026 | -2.5% | £338,351 |
| June 2025 | 1.7% | £346,921 |
| June 2024 | 3% | £341,210 |
| June 2023 | 1.4% | £331,151 |
| June 2022 | 10.9% | £326,652 |
| June 2021 | 8.1% | £294,581 |
| June 2020 | 2.8% | £272,583 |
| June 2019 | 3.9% | £265,182 |
| June 2018 | 6.7% | £255,328 |
| June 2017 | 6.9% | £239,203 |
| June 2016 | 7.6% | £223,680 |
| June 2015 | 2.3% | £207,901 |
| June 2014 | 6.2% | £203,221 |
| June 2013 | 0.7% | £191,433 |
| June 2012 | 2% | £190,026 |
| June 2011 | -3% | £186,267 |
| June 2010 | 10.1% | £192,059 |
| June 2009 | -7.9% | £174,430 |
| June 2008 | -5.1% | £189,312 |
| June 2007 | 0% | £199,551 |
